When a block of aluminum occupies a volume of 15.0 ml and weighs 40.5 grams, its density would be 2.7 gram / cm³
What is density?
It can be defined as the mass of any object or body per unit volume of the particular object or body. Generally, it is expressed as in gram per cm³ or kilogram per meter³.
Water has a density of 1 gram/cm3 at 4 degrees Celsius. Density is a physical characteristic that relies on a number of other variables, including temperature, pressure, and many more.
By using the above formula for density
ρ = mass / volume
As given in the problem a block of aluminum occupies a volume of 15.0 ml and weighs 40.5 g
As we know 1 ml = 1 cm³
15 ml = 15 cm³
density = 40.5/15
= 2.7 gram / cm³
Thus, the density of the aluminum block would be 2.7 gram / cm³
